In a game played in filthy conditions both teams attempted to play rugby when a snorkel was probably more needed that a scrum cap.  Builth kicked off and Ammanford built phase play up the pitch with the forwards carrying well and off loading.  The backs then ran the ball and Joe Parkin scored a try in the corner.  Ammanford continued to play good rugby and in a physical encounter Ammanford again broke and from a neat kick by outside half Rhys Tench, Levi Gape gathered the ball and went over in the corner to make the score 10-0 to the home side.  Builth continued to drive through their big pack but Ammanford defended well and then gathered the ball again with the forwards carrying weel and releasing the backs where Carwyn Morris broke a number of tackles to score the third try which he also converted. Half time came and with the conditions worsening Builth asked for the game to be abandoned which the ref agreed to.
